Help Us Stop Cruel Hunting Contests In Washington

The Washington Department of Fish and Wildlife (WDFW) is seeking written public comments on proposed recommendations for hunting contests and hunting restrictions through July 14th. See NARN’s comment here.

The two proposals are related to hunting contests. The first excludes species that do not have bag limits from hunting contests. The second makes it illegal to participate in a hunting contest that the department has not permitted. “We’ve heard from the public that they are concerned about holding certain contests, which award prizes to the person that kills the most animals,” said Anis Aoude, WDFW game division manager. “If the Commission approves the rule proposals, then these types of contests will no longer be permitted.” Six other states currently have some form of ban on wildlife killing contests.

These proposed changes only affect hunting contests and do not change general hunting regulations for species that have no bag limit, including but not limited to bobcats, coyotes, crows, foxes, or raccoons. Fishing contests and field trials are not affected by this proposed rule change.

The Commission, which sets policy for WDFW, will also accept public comments on the proposed recommendations at its July 30 – Aug. 1 webinar.

Final action by the Commission is scheduled at their Aug. 21 webinar.
